  • This paper presents a Doherty power amplifier(DPA) operating in the 2.6 GHz band for long term evolution(LTE) systems. In order to achieve high efficiency, second and third harmonic impedances are controlled using a compact output matching network. The DPA was implemented using a gallium nitride high electron mobility transistor(GaN-HEMT) that has many advantages, such as high power density and high efficiency. The implemented DPA was measured using an LTE downlink signal with a 10 MHz bandwidth and 6.5 dB PAPR. The implemented DPA exhibited a gain of 13.1 dB, a power-added efficiency(PAE) of 57.6 %, and an ACLR of -25.7 dBc at an average output power of 33.4 dBm.

  • This study was conducted to improve germination ratio of Zanthoxylum piperitum A.P. DC. seeds. Stratification for 60 days after scarification of seed with sand was germination percentage to 5.4% and $GA_3$, 50ppm for 24 hrs after scarification of seed with sand showed 8.9%. Soaking the seeds in $GA_3$, 50ppm for 24 hrs after 40 to $70^{\circ}C$ hot water treatment for 10 minutes showed low germination of 4.4%. Based on $H_2SO_4$, NaOH and $HNO_3$, treatments, germination percentage did not improve at all regardless of soaking time. The highest germination of 91.1% was observed when seed was soaked in $GA_3$ 100ppm for 48 hrs after stratification for 60 days at $4^{\circ}C$. Kinetin treatment at 50ppm for 24 hrs had the greatest germination percentage of 31.7% but it did not improve germination ratio compared to $GA_3$ treatment.

  • The electronic and magnetic properties for Mn-adsorbed on the chalcopyrite (CH) AlGaP2 semiconductor are investigated by using first-principles FPLMTO method. The clean CH-AlGaP2 without adsorbed Mn is a p-type semiconductor with a direct band-gap. The Mn-adsorbed CH-AlGaP2 exhibits the ferromagnetic state. It is more energetically stable than the other magnetic ones. The interstitial site on P-terminated surface is more energetically favorable one than the Al/Ga-terminated surface, or the other adsorbing sites. In the case of Mn-adsorbed Al/Ga-terminated surface, it is induced a strong coupling between Mn-3d and neighboring P-3p electrons. The holes of partially unoccupied minority Mn-3d state and majority (or minority) Al-3p or P-3p state are induced. Thus a high magnetic moment of Mn is sustained by holes-mediated double-exchange coupling. It is noticeable that the semiconducting and half-metallic characteristics of CH-AlGaP2:Mn thin film is disappeared.

  • Anomalously large real space charge transfer through thick barries in GaAs asymmetric double quantum wells is studied by photoluminesence exitation. This inter-well excitonic transfer is very large when the barrier is the Al0.3Ga0.7As alloy, but disappears when the barrier is GaAs/AlAs digital alloy with an equivalent Al concentration of 0.28. These resilts combined with observed x and barrier thickness depence suggest that the spatial fluctuation of the atomic arrangment of Ga and Al in the alloy may be responsible for this transfer. This picture is supported by the quantum mechanical calculation in three dimensions which takes into account the side fluctuation effects.

  • We report a high gain D-band(110 - 140 GHz) MMIC drive amplifier based on $0.1{\mu}m$ InGaAs/InAlAs/GaAs metamorphic HEMT technology. The amplifier shows an excellent $S_{21}$ gain characteristic greater than 10 dB in a millimeterwave frequency of 110 GHz, Also the amplifier has good reflection characteristics of a $S_{11}$ of -3.5 dB and a $S_{22}$ of -6.5 dB at 110 GHz, respectively The high performances of the MMIC drive amplifier is mainly attributed to the characteristics of the MHEMTs exhibiting a maximum transconductance of 760 mS/mm, a current gain cut-off frequency of 195 GHz and a maximum oscillation frequency of 391 GHz.

  • This paper presents the design, fabrication and measurement results of a S-band internally-matched power amplifier using Gallium Nitride High Electron Mobility Transistor(GaN HEMT) die. In order to fabricate the S-band internally-matched power amplifier, a high dielectric substrate and alumina were used for input/output matching circuits. The measured output power is 55.4 dBm, the drain efficiency is 78 % and the power gain is 11 dB under pulse operation at the frequency of 3 GHz.

  • The increasing demands for three-dimensional (3D) electronic and optoelectronic devices have triggered interest in epitaxial growth of 3D semiconductor materials. However, most of the epitaxially-grown nano- and micro-structures available so far are limited to certain forms of crystal arrays, and the level of control is still very low. In this review, we describe our latest progress in 3D epitaxy of oxide and nitride semiconductor crystals. This paper covers issues ranging from (i) low-temperature solution-phase synthesis of a well-regulated array of ZnO single crystals to (ii) systematic control of the axial and lateral growth rate correlated to the diameter and interspacing of nanocrystals, as well as the concentration of additional ion additives. In addition, the critical aspects in the heteroepitaxial growth of GaN and InGaN multilayers on these ZnO nanocrystal templates are discussed to address its application to a 3D light emitting diode array.

  • The Korean radish cationic peroxidase (KRCP) promoter, comprising nucleotides -471 to +704 relative to the transcriptional initiation site, was fused to the GUS gene and transformed to tobacco BY-2 cells. We examined how auxin (2,4-dichlorophenoxyacetic acid, 2,4-D), cytokinin (6-benzylaminopurine, BAP), gibberellic acid ($GA_3$), abscisic acid (ABA), methyl jasmonate (MeJA), and phosphatidic acid (PA) affect the GUS expression in the presence or absence of 2,4-D in a modified LS medium. Exogenous 2,4-D or BAP greatly decreased the GUS expression regulated by the KRCP promoter in a modified LS medium containing 0.2 mg/l 2,4-D. $GA_3$ increased the GUS expression and ABA completely reduced the inductive effect of $GA_3$. The GUS expression was also increased dose-dependently by plant defense regulators, MeJA and PA. In contrast to the above results, auxin deprivation from the modified LS medium increased the GUS expression after treatment with exogenous 2,4-D whereas BAP still greatly decreased the GUS expression dose-dependently. $GA_3$ or MeJA slightly decreased the GUS expression. The data suggest that auxin deprivation changes the sensitivity of the suspension cells to exogenous chemicals and that the regulation of the KRCP promoter by 2,4-D, $GA_3$, and MeJA is dependent on auxin, whereas the regulation by BAP is not. This study will be valuable for understanding the function and expression mode of the Korean radish cationic peroxidase in Korean radish.

  • InAlGaAs/InGaAs HBTs with the various emitter junction gradings(xf=0.0-1.0) and the modified collector structures (collector- I;n-p-n, collector-II;i-p-n) are simulated and analyzed by HMC (Hybrid Monte Carlo) method in order to find an optimum structure for the shortest transit time. A minimum base transit time($ au$b) of 0.21ps was obtainsed for HBT with the grading layer, which is parabolically graded from $x_f$=1.0 and xf=0.5 at the emitter-base interface. The minimum collector transit time($\tau$c) of 0.31ps was found when the collector was modified by inserting p-p-n layers, because p layer makes it possible to relax the electric field in the i-type collector layer, confining the electrons in the $\Gamma$-valley during transporting across the collector. Thus InAlGaAs/InGaAs HBT in combination with the emitter grading($x_f$=0.5) and the modified collector-III showed the transit times of 0.87 psec and the cut-off frequency (f$\tau$) of 183 GHz.

  • A microstrip antenna having a dual polarization and a smaller size than feed horn polarizer of F.R.R.S(Faraday Rotation Rotary Switch) is designed, in which GaAs MESFET switches are inserted for selective reception of RHCP or LHCP. For an accurate analysis of the resonance frequency, input impedance and radiation pattern of the circularly polarized microstrip antenna, finite difference time domain (FDTD) method is used. When the GaAs MESFET switch in the feeder is ON-stats, the truncated patch antenna has a gain of about 16.6dB including amplifier gain, while the switch is OFF-state, this has a isolation level of -24dB.
